According to an early CDC study of 21 patients infected with the swin flu, the average incubation period was 7 days with a sample standard deviation of 4.5 days. We will assume that the incubation times are normall distributed. Find a 95% confidence interval for the true average incubation period. Use Minitab for your computations. Solution Given n=21, xbar=7, s=4.5 a=0.05, |t(0.025,df=n-1=20)|=2.09 (check student t table) So 95% CI is xbar ± t*s/n --> 7 ± 2.09*4.5/sqrt(21) --> ( 4.947661, 9.05234).
